At 05:15 PM 12/10/2003, Brian wrote:
Signatures are being held back so Sourcefires customers will
> have them first, weeks ahead of the rest of us! I don't think that's
> true, is it?

No, thats bullshit.  Rules are committed to CVS usually within minutes of
being released to Sourcefire customers.

It is good to hear it works that way. However, I really wouldn't have been concerned if the Sourcefire commercial customer ruleset was slightly more comprehensive and/or more up-to-date than the public one anyway. It's not like I'd feel "ripped off"...

"Hey, I only paid you guys $0 for this product, why aren't you giving me the same level of support as the guys that pay?" doesn't sound like a valid complaint :)

Of course, it would look bad if Sourcefire more-or-less abandoned the Open Source line, but I don't see any signs that is going to happen.

Heck, I've always been amazed at how fast you guys turn around bugfixes to the open-source community. That crash-bug in 2.0.3 was fixed by Brian and turned into a 2.0.4 release faster than I could blink. (bug reported 11/5/2003, 6:30pm, patch produced 11/6/2003 9:28am, 2.0.4 release 11/6/2003 2:30pm. All times eastern US)

That's definitely a strong showing of support for the open-source side. Other companies might have made a release to the commercial customers, and then pushed it out to the open-source guys whenever they next bothered to roll up a release.
